What affects the price

When you are looking at the price of a new water heater, a few main things shift the final number. The type of unit you choose—whether it is a tank model or a tankless system—is the biggest factor. You also have to consider the fuel source, like gas or electric, and the physical space where the heater sits. If your home needs new venting, updated piping, or a different hookup to meet current safety codes, that adds labor time to the project.

About this service

An expansion tank protects your plumbing system from pressure spikes caused by thermal expansion as water heats up. We install this tank on the cold water supply line, which helps prevent leaks and extends the life of your heater. Frequently asked in Rochester

How long do hot water heaters typically last?

In Rochester, a standard tank water heater generally lasts between 10 to 15 years. Factors like the water quality in your home and how frequently you use hot water can impact its lifespan. It's wise to have it inspected as it approaches this age.

What are signs I need a new water heater?

You might need a new water heater if you notice leaks from the tank, discolored hot water, or a drop in water pressure. Frequent running out of hot water or unusual noises like popping or rumbling are also key indicators. Consider an inspection in Rochester if your unit is old.

What is the most common problem with a hot water heater?

Sediment buildup in the tank is a very common issue, leading to noise and reduced efficiency. Other frequent problems include malfunctioning thermostats or heating elements. Regular maintenance, such as flushing the tank, can significantly help prevent these issues.

Is it worth it to repair a water heater?

Repairing a water heater is often economical for newer units with minor issues. However, if your unit is old, corroded, or requires extensive repairs, replacing it might be a more cost-effective solution in the long run. A technician can provide a professional opinion.
